Mail Notices.
Mails close at Chief Post Office, Invercargill, as under; For Christchurch and Intermediate offices, daily at 5.30 a.m., and 1 p.m. For Dunedin, daily at 5.30 a.m., 1 p.m. and 4 p.m. For Wellington and North every Tuesday, Thursday and trturday at 5.30 a.m. and 1 p.m. For New South Wales and Queensland, via Auckland, every Thursday at 1 p.m. vor Australian States, via Bluff, every Monday at 1.45 p.m., r.nd via Wellington every Thursday at a.in. SATURDAY, DECEMBER 21. For United Kingdom and Continent of Europe, via London (due in London about March 7> for specially addressed correspondence only (except newspapers over Soz in weight and prepaid at Id each), connecting with the Wellington, close at 1 p.m. Parcels close at noon. TUESDAY, DECEMBER 24. For Australian States, via Hobart (due in Melbourne Dec. 29), connecting with s.s. Ulimaroa at Bluff, close at 1 p.m., registered letters and parcels at 1.30 p.m. THURSDAY, DECEMBER 26. For Australian Slates (due in Sydney I;;i). Ceylon, India, China, Japan, Straits Settlements, Mauritius, United Kingdom and Continent of Europe (due in London Jan. 31), connecting with s.s. Maunganui at Wellington, close a! 5.30 a.m. Money orders close at 4 p.m.. registered letters and parcels at 5 p in. on 2 5 In. THURSDAY, JANUARY 2. For* Raratonga, Tahiti, Penrhyn, Aitutuki. and Marquesas Islands, also United States of America, Canada, West Indies, Central America. West Coast of South America, and United Kingdom, via San Francisco (due in London February 3), also Continent of Europe (for specially addressed correspondence only). Hawaiian Island, Philippine Islands and Japan, connecting with s.s. Aorangi at Wellington, close at 5 a.m. Money orders close at 4 p.m. Registered letters and parcels close at 5 p.m. on December 31. .1. C. DALE, Acting Chief Postmaster.
